Hey小伙伴们,今天来聊聊一个超级实用的技能——如何在JSON中添加数字,是不是听起来有点技术范儿?别担心,我会用最简单的方式带你一步步了解。
让我们快速回顾一下什么是JSON,JSON,全称JavaScript Object Notation,是一种轻量级的数据交换格式,它基于文本,易于人阅读和编写,同时也易于机器解析和生成,在很多编程场景中,比如前后端数据交互,JSON格式的数据传输非常常见。
让我们进入正题,如何在JSON中添加数字,想象一下,你正在构建一个购物车的应用,你需要将商品的价格(一个数字)存储在JSON格式中,这其实非常简单,只需要遵循JSON的格式规则即可。
JSON的基本结构由键值对组成,键(key)和值(value)之间用冒号(:)分隔,而键值对之间则用逗号(,)分隔,值可以是数字、字符串、数组、对象,甚至是布尔值,对于数字,你只需要直接写上数字即可。
举个例子,假设我们有一个商品对象,它的名称是“苹果”,价格是5.99元,在JSON中,我们可以这样表示:
{
"name": "苹果",
"price": 5.99
}看,就是这么简单!"name"是一个键,它的值是字符串"苹果";"price"是一个键,它的值是数字5.99。
有时候我们不仅仅只有一个商品,我们可能有一个商品列表,这时候,我们可以使用数组来存储多个商品对象,我们有三种不同的水果,我们可以这样构建JSON:
{
"fruits": [
{
"name": "苹果",
"price": 5.99
},
{
"name": "香蕉",
"price": 2.99
},
{
"name": "橙子",
"price": 4.50
}
]
}在这个例子中,"fruits"是一个键,它的值是一个数组,数组中包含了三个商品对象,每个对象都有"name"和"price"这两个键。
让我们来聊聊一些常见的问题和注意事项。
1、数字的精度:在JSON中,数字默认为浮点数,如果你需要精确的小数位数,你可能需要在解析JSON后进行相应的处理,比如使用四舍五入或者格式化。
2、整数和浮点数:在JSON中,所有的数字都是以浮点数的形式存储的,即使你写的是一个整数,当你在JSON中写整数时,解析后得到的值也是整数。
3、科学记数法:JSON也支持科学记数法表示的数字,这对于处理非常大或非常小的数字非常有用。
4、JSON编码:当你在某些编程语言中处理JSON时,比如JavaScript,你可能需要使用特定的函数来解析JSON字符串,比如JSON.parse()。
5、JSON格式化:为了可读性,我们可能需要格式化JSON,大多数现代的代码编辑器都支持JSON格式化,或者你可以使用在线工具来帮助你。
6、JSON验证:在添加数字到JSON时,确保你的JSON结构是有效的,你可以使用在线的JSON验证工具来检查你的JSON是否符合规范。
7、数据类型转换:在某些情况下,你可能需要将数字转换为字符串,或者反过来,这在处理JSON数据时可能会遇到,特别是在不同编程语言之间传输数据时。
通过这些步骤和注意事项,你应该能够轻松地在JSON中添加数字了,实践是学习的最佳方式,所以不要害怕动手尝试,构建一些简单的JSON对象,尝试添加不同的数字,看看它们是如何工作的。
如果你在处理JSON时遇到任何问题,不要犹豫去寻找帮助,无论是在线社区,还是你的朋友和同事,都是很好的资源,我们都是从不懂开始的,所以不要害怕犯错,错误是学习过程中的一部分。
希望这篇小教程能帮助你更好地理解和使用JSON,如果你有任何问题,或者想要了解更多关于JSON的知识,随时留言讨论哦!让我们一起在编程的世界里更多的可能性吧!



还没有评论,来说两句吧...